                      Faced a strange issue today guys.....While braking the front disc tends to lock up.....Happened to me twice.....it seems the disc got stuck right there in its track.....almost fell down twice....I cleaned the disc....the bike seems better now bu still I wonder if there's some other problem....

                      One more thing....The bike's rpm needle has stopped working.....everything else works fine.....The bike does a self-check as well but no rpm response.....
                      Any Solutions guys.....

                      to add up....The disc is givin out screeching noise....nt only the front but both of them.....and the rpm needle did work in the morning.....but again went numb.....

                      • @Prongs: Never seen this. When was the last time you changed your disc pads.

                        And the rpm needle thing, very common issue. lot of my friends faced it. SC says there is some wiring problem.
                        May be you should viist PBK once.....

                        not much of a help i know

                        • Prongs: I think some issue with the cables or disc pad has completely worn out. You gotta give immediate attention to this dude. No let up in that. Noise comes due to worn out disc pads, primarily. But disc getting locked is really scary man

                          • If the disc pads are worn out then they wouldn't lock up isn't it? Could it be because of air bubbles in the brake fluid lines?

                              Well guys....No disc pads have been changed as yet...bike has done just 1300kms till date exact odo reading is 1304....I am kind of scared after what happened yesterday and hence driving quite slow....Using the rear breaks since then.....but the front brake still seems to get locked up.....

                              After how many kms do these pads normally get changed???

                              Comment


                              • Hey Prongs:
                                Disc Pads really lasts long. I got it changed after 5th or around 5th service that's 10,000 kms. Whatever, get it checked ASAP. As suggested by someone, may be some air bubbles have appeared.
